☀️ Schulenburg's weather is humid subtropical, with hot summers averaging 95°F and mild winters around 60°F, per NOAA data. Annual rainfall is 42 inches, supporting lush landscapes ideal for outdoor academic events. Summers can be humid, impacting fieldwork, but mild winters allow year-round campus activities. Tips for newcomers: Visit in spring for festivals. This climate enhances lifestyles, with low severe weather risks compared to coastal areas.
